Ticket: Roof-terrace door, Calloway Wing — keeps jamming

The terrace door at Merrivale Plaza sticks in the closed position, usually after rain. Hinges were oiled last month with no improvement; likely frame warping. Contractors should access via the level 4 plant corridor and prop the door only while working. The keypad entry code for the plant corridor is below.

badge for yahif-bahaf: bdg-XUBUM-7

☐ Ceremony step 4 — Migration freeze. Plugin authors: before the Drossel key ceremony begins, confirm all pending schema migrations against the Quillbase tenant are expand-only. No column drops, no renames, no backfills mid-ceremony. Dual-write shims must stay enabled until the new signing key is live. Verify your plugin's migration lock is held and the zero-downtime checklist in the Tarnhelm portal shows green. Once verified, unseal your plugin's ceremony credentials using the recovery passphrase that appears below.

recovery phrase for hahof-kajof: briwyn-wenwyn

**Handover: Furrowlink telemetry gateway**

Taking over from me: gateway ingests tractor telemetry, batches it, forwards to the Cropline backend. Known quirks: drops oversized payloads silently (fix pending) and restarts nightly by cron. Don't touch the batching window without load-testing first. Runbook is in the team wiki. Current production settings are as follows.

config for kajeg-kahog:
WENIX_LOG_LEVEL=debug
WENIX_METRICS_HOST=metrics.wenix.qirvansys.corp
WENIX_POOL_SIZE=4